From the Provider


Providing answers to your questions about healthcare and presenting care options so that your quality of life remains as good as it can be … whether you face a serious illness or the end of life.

Midwest Palliative & Hospice CareCenter is committed to ...

  • Meeting our community's need for compassionate, high-quality hospice and palliative care.
  • Offering a safety net of services that improve the physical and emotional well-being and meet the spiritual needs of people of all ages.
  • Providing patient- and family-centered services and programming, using an interdisciplinary team approach.
  • Building on our history of excellence by expanding, enhancing and strengthening services, programs and operations.
  • Influencing greater access to care by participating as a leader in national, state, regional and local professional organizations, advisory groups and government bodies.
  • Providing services that are above and beyond those for which we receive payment.
From addressing your needs when you face a complex illness … to easing the suffering of a terminal illness … to helping you work through grief when you have lost a loved one … we are here to provide care and support to you, your family, your friends and your neighbors.

When my aunt's health began to deteriorate, we contracted with Midwest Pallative & Hospice Services. Since she was already in a nursing facility, they didn't need to provide they same assistance as someone at home. They provided medicine and comfort care during her final days and someone was in constant touch with me, giving me updates.

When my uncles health deteriorated, I call Midwest Pallative & Hospice Services again. They provided much of the same assistance, he was also in a nursing home. However, this time I received much less communication from staff and volunteers. The nusing staff his facility provided me with more information on their visits than they did.l
